In December 2000, Iridium Satellite got the much needed boost when the US Department of Defense (DoD), awarded a $72 million contract to the company for providing satellite communications services for the next two years. By the end of March 2001, Iridium Satellite had re-launched its commercial services.
|
The company also incorporated certain technological improvements in the satellites and handsets, which improved quality of voice and equipment performance. |
The company launched handsets weighing less than 400 grams that were as light and small as regular cellular phones. The cost of calls had also become cheaper than that of calls made on GSM mobile phones. Iridium charged a flat rate of $1.50/minute to call any other phone in the world, without any constraint on the duration of the call made.
Reportedly, Iridium also claimed to have attained the status of being able to provide 100% global coverage. The company also took steps to enhance its customer service and support by setting up 24/7-customer support call centers.
This improved its acceptance in the market and enhanced its goodwill. With all these favorable developments, it seemed that Iridium was resurrected and was on the road to success. The company had come a long way into becoming the most advanced telephone and paging service till date.
